今から始めたReact Native
環境構築編
Node.jsのいストール(nvm)
React Nativeのインストール
#npmの場合
npm install -g react-native
#yarnの場合
yarn global add react-native
※react-native-cliは非推奨になった模様
Expoのインストール
使用するか迷いましたが、WEB開発から入ったので触りやすいかなと思って導入を決めました。
expoによるReact Nativeのおさらい(最低限) – Qiita
https://qiita.com/zaburo/items/b47bfe27d0b8910a1488
画面遷移
https://irisash.github.io/react_native/use_react_navigation/
ライブラリ類はここみる
https://qiita.com/kaba/items/569aafd80889bb5d9328
Android Studio
※エミュレーターを起動すると“unable to locate adb”が表示される
“unable to locate adb” using Android Studio – Stack Overflow
https://stackoverflow.com/questions/39036796/unable-to-locate-adb-using-android-studio
開発編
React Native ハンズオン〜第一回目 基本文法編
https://zenn.dev/yutama_kotaro/articles/7a0d1d771d2ca3
React Nativeでメモアプリを作ろう~作成画面の構築と実データの利用 (2/3):CodeZine(コードジン)
https://codezine.jp/article/detail/12328?p=2
データストレージ
色々できる→ Realm
比較的簡単→ react-native-storage
react-native-storageを使う
npm install react-native-storage
npm install @react-native-community/async-storage
わからなかったこと
const [ text, setText ] = useState(”);
→DOMのref属性で参照できるようになる